请稍等 ...
×

采纳答案成功!

向帮助你的同学说点啥吧!感谢那些助人为乐的人

plugins

"babel": {
 "presets": [
   "react-app"
 ],
 "plugins":[
   ["import", { "libraryName": "antd", "style": "css" }]
 ]
},


"devDependencies": {
 "babel-plugin-import": "^1.6.2",
 "react-app-rewire-less": "^2.0.9"
}

//  去掉了import 'antd-mobile/dist/antd-mobile.css'
//  antd的样式就不生效,


怎么回事?

正在回答

3回答

你重新执行一下 Npm start 如果还不行的话,代码上传下 我看下

0 回复 有任何疑惑可以回复我~
  • 提问者 Jaiden #1
    不行?怎么上传代码?
    回复 有任何疑惑可以回复我~ 2017-11-05 17:49:21
  • 提问者 Jaiden #2
    其实我啥也没有做就是
    0. npm run eject
    1.  npm install antd-mobile --save
    2. npm install babel-plugin-import --dev
    3. 在APP.js 里的引入 import { Button } from 'antd-mobile';
    4. 将APP.js 里的 这句话code 换成了Button 
    To get started, edit <Button type="primary"> src/App.js </Button> and save to reload.
    
    现在的情况是有  import 'antd-mobile/dist/antd-mobile.css' 样式,
    没有就没有样式?
    很奇怪?????求解
    回复 有任何疑惑可以回复我~ 2017-11-05 18:01:38
  • 提问者 Jaiden #3
    给老师你一百个赞, { "libraryName": "antd", "style": "css" } 写错了,
    不错很有责任心!
    回复 有任何疑惑可以回复我~ 2017-11-05 18:52:34
提问者 Jaiden 2017-11-05 18:03:57

其实我啥也没有做就是

 

0. npm run eject 

1. npm install antd-mobile --save 

2. npm install babel-plugin-import --dev 

3. 在APP.js 里的引入 import { Button } from 'antd-mobile'; 

4. 将APP.js 里的 这句话code 换成了Button 

        To get started, edit <Button type="primary"> src/App.js </Button> and save to reload.

?现在的情况是有 import 'antd-mobile/dist/antd-mobile.css' 样式, 没有就没有样式? 

很奇怪?????求解?


0 回复 有任何疑惑可以回复我~
蜻蜓01 2017-11-05 12:55:31

重新npm start一次,才会加载新的package.json配置

0 回复 有任何疑惑可以回复我~
  • 提问者 Jaiden #1
    不行!怎么上传代码?
    回复 有任何疑惑可以回复我~ 2017-11-05 17:49:56
问题已解决,确定采纳
还有疑问,暂不采纳
Redux+React Router+Node.js全栈开发
  • 参与学习       1822    人
  • 解答问题       750    个

全网唯一的React 16+Redux+React Router4实战课程,学到手是你的真本领!

了解课程
意见反馈 帮助中心 APP下载
官方微信